Description:
I have built several spreadsheets and set certain cells to be selected for
input. Recently, when pressing enter or tab, cell focus has jumped to protected
cells outside the format area. I have checked the formatting several times and
have gone so far as to select all (except desired area), clear contents, delete
entire columns and rows. The problem still remains, when entering data into the
spreadsheets, using enter or tab goes "off sheet" to undesirable locations
which is extremely annoying. This "problem started a few months ago (used to
work fine). Hoped the recent upgrade would fix the issue, however it has not. I
am using Libreoffice 6.4.2.2 in Windows 10. The problem persists on both my
desktop and my laptop so it is not machine specific. Thanks in advance for any
help or insight you may be able to provide.

Steps to Reproduce:
1.Create sheet and format desired cells as unprotected
2.Protect sheet
3.enter data into first first data cell press enter or tab

Actual Results:
After selecting the first unprotected cell in the first row, entering data and
pressing "Enter" or "Tab", focus moves to next unprotected cell to the right
for data entry if in the same row. If there are no more "unprotected cells in
the current row, pressing "Enter" or "Tab" will jump to an "protected cell"
outside the formatted sheet area. It will keep selecting cells to the right for
several cells, then jump back into the formatted area at which time it will
then stay within the formatted area until the document is closed and reopened.
If I select the first cell in the top row and hold the "Enter" key until it
runs through selecting "outside the formatted area" and returns to the
unprotected cells, I can then begin entering data and jump to each cell in
sequence as expected.
The issue reasserts itself every time the document is opened for data entry.

Expected Results:
select first cell for data entry, move to next unprotected cell to the right
for data entry on "Enter". Continue to the right until last unprotected cell is
entered, then move to the first unprotected cell in the next row for data
entry. Continue until entering data in all cells across each row is complete,
then return to first data cell in the top row when pressing "Enter".
